Do monitors have processors?

In most systems the CPU doesn’t speak with the monitor directly; it sends commands to a graphics card which in turn generates an electric signal that the monitor translates into a picture on the screen. There are many steps in this process and the processing model is system dependent.

Why do I have 2 display adapters?

No, that is normal and nothing to worry about. The Intel(R) HD Graphics 4600 adapter belongs to the integrated graphics built into your CPU. Since you’ve got a separate graphics card, you shouldn’t be using that one currently.

What does a display adapter do?

The display adapter determines the maximum resolution, refresh rate and number of colors that can be displayed, which the monitor must also be able to support. On most PCs, these graphics circuits are built into the motherboard’s chipset.

How do I know what display adapter I have?

  1. Press “Windows-X” and click “Device Manager” to view the Device Manager window. This window displays a list of your computer’s devices.
  2. Double-click the “Display Adapters” list item to expand it.
  3. Double-click the display adapter name to view a window that shows more information about the adapter.
